Board books are sturdy books made with thick cardboard pages that are perfect for babies and toddlers. They're designed to withstand the wear and tear of little hands, with rounded corners for safety. These books typically feature simple stories, bright colors, and engaging illustrations that help develop early language skills and a love for reading.
